Kathmandu, May 28
The Australian government has warned its citizens in Nepal to ‘exercise high degree of caution’ following a series of explosions in Kathmandu that killed four people on Sunday evening.
“On 26 May 2019 several explosions occurred in Kathmandu. A number of deaths and injuries were reported. Avoid crowded areas and remain vigilant. We haven’t changed our level of advice – ‘Exercise a high degree of caution’ in Nepal,” the Aussie Department of Foreign Affairs and Trade said on its website.
The department has also urged Aussies to pay close attention to their personal security at all times and monitor the media about possible new safety or security risks.
